 Kanye & 50 - here we go again?
|
In what could be a potential Hip-Hop sales showdown the likes of which we haven't seen since, well, September 2007, 50 Cent and Kanye West will release new albums a week apart in December. 50's Before I Self Destruct is due to arrive on December 9, while West's 808's and Heartbreak will drop December 16, according to Billboard.com. When both artists dropped new albums on September 11, 2007, West's Graduation easily outsold 50 Cent's Curtis by almost 3 million copies.During a performance in Albany recently, 50 took a moment to poke fun at West's new single, "Love Lockdown," with a sarcastic rendition of his own. The rapper also played the new song "Burn."
Meanwhile, West took to his blog this morning and didn't hesitate to mention 50 in his post. West wrote, "I just woke up from a quick studio nap... I've been workin' on 808s and Heartbreak about 16 hrs a day and Superman passed out for a little bit... I'm in Hawaii but I'm still on NY time so I wake up mad early, do some business, blog, jog for an hour, play ball, eat and then hit the studio by noon. While approving the final cut for the 'Love Lockdown' vid, I marvel at the fact that it was written less than 3 weeks ago. I'm very excited about the everything... I guarantee this will be 50's favorite album of mine. This will be gangster's album of the year."
